I found this pretty coaster pattern for free. I wanted one that would fit on top of my stone coaster. I drink a lot of ice water in the summer, and the stone coaster just can't absorb all of the condensation. This one is just a little too large.


I'll either try crocheting this pattern in sport weight cotton rather than worsted weight, or I'll find a smaller coaster pattern. I want it to be the same size as the stone coaster so that I don't miss and set my cup off the edge. You know what a mess that would create!
